Today we started off by visiting Mt St Michel, on the border of Normandy and Brittany. The weather was gloomy and we even had a bit of a thunderstorm. But it just added to the atmosphere of the place! Mt St Michel is a monastery built high up in a rock and used to be cut off by the tide at certain times of the day, but now is always accessible, thanks to a causeway being built. In the afternoon we went to St Malo, where we learnt about the town’s seafaring history and had a guided walk through the town and on its sea walls. We then finished the day with a traditional galette and crêpe dinner- delicious!
